I'm in the market for a new scope for my Noveske Recon. I stumbled upon an ad for a Leupold Tactical VX-R Patrol 3-9x. At only $600, it looks very appealing. It has a great looking illuminated TMR reticle, 30mm tube, and .1 mil low-profile target turrets. When I spoke with Leupold, they insisted it is made in the USA. However, I'm wondering if it's robust enough for non-gentle field use. I probably won't be cranking these turrets too much, but accurate tracking is also very important to me. I'm looking for any firsthand reviews.
http://swfa.com/Leupold-3-9x40-VX-R-Patrol-Tactical-30mm-Riflescope-P49445.aspx

Initially I was going to buy a NF 2.5-10x, but I'm having a hard time justifying spending $1,500+ right now for the NF (mrad, mil-dot). One of the big hold-backs I have with NF is that none of the 2.5-10x reticles seems ideal for my needs. When I look through the LV or mil-dot, they are sometimes hard for me to pick up quickly in my wooded/brushy environment. However, I still haven't ruled out NightForce entirely because there are some wide open areas that the NF reticles work well for me. Sometimes, I'm happier in the end if I just suck it up and spend the coin, but in this case, money is not the only issue.

In the past, I had a Leupold MK4 6.5-20x with a TMR ret and I really liked it. While it doesn't compare in overall quality to my S&B 5-25x PMII, it certainly seemed serviceable enough for what I need now (although it was too large for my current needs). Had it not been for mil reticle and MOA turrets I'd still have the Leupold on another rifle. Also, I thought the TMR reticle was outstanding and it would seem to be perfect for my Recon.
